[GitHub] [cloudstack] shwstppr commented on issue #5372: Creating snapshot of volume attached to stopped VM which is migrated to other cluster, is not working

shwstppr commented on issue #5372:
URL: https://github.com/apache/cloudstack/issues/5372#issuecomment-906358962


   @ravening maybe @harikrishna-patnala  means offline migrating to a storage pool (CLUSTER scope) in a different cluster.
   Did some investigation with VMware as hypervisor and found that this could be due to null `last_host_id` and centre never receiving AttachVolumeCommand. `last_host_id` is set to null when offline migration is across clusters.
   #5371 may address this by trying to send the command to one of the suitable hosts in the new cluster
